static void
find_tail_calls (basic_block bb, struct tailcall **ret)
{
  tree ass_var = NULL_TREE, ret_var, func, param;
  gimple stmt, call = NULL;
  gimple_stmt_iterator gsi, agsi;
  bool tail_recursion;
  struct tailcall *nw;
  edge e;
  tree m, a;
  basic_block abb;
  size_t idx;
  tree var;

  if (!single_succ_p (bb))
    return;

  for (gsi = gsi_last_bb (bb); !gsi_end_p (gsi); gsi_prev (&gsi))
    {
      stmt = gsi_stmt (gsi);

      /* Ignore labels, returns, clobbers and debug stmts.  */
      if (gimple_code (stmt) == GIMPLE_LABEL
	  || gimple_code (stmt) == GIMPLE_RETURN
	  || gimple_clobber_p (stmt)
	  || is_gimple_debug (stmt))
	continue;

      /* Check for a call.  */
      if (is_gimple_call (stmt))
	{
	  call = stmt;
	  ass_var = gimple_call_lhs (stmt);
	  break;
	}

      /* If the statement references memory or volatile operands, fail.  */
      if (gimple_references_memory_p (stmt)
	  || gimple_has_volatile_ops (stmt))
	return;
    }

  if (gsi_end_p (gsi))
    {
      edge_iterator ei;
      /* Recurse to the predecessors.  */
      FOR_EACH_EDGE (e, ei, bb->preds)
	find_tail_calls (e->src, ret);

      return;
    }

  /* If the LHS of our call is not just a simple register, we can't
     transform this into a tail or sibling call.  This situation happens,
     in (e.g.) "*p = foo()" where foo returns a struct.  In this case
     we won't have a temporary here, but we need to carry out the side
     effect anyway, so tailcall is impossible.

     ??? In some situations (when the struct is returned in memory via
     invisible argument) we could deal with this, e.g. by passing 'p'
     itself as that argument to foo, but it's too early to do this here,
     and expand_call() will not handle it anyway.  If it ever can, then
     we need to revisit this here, to allow that situation.  */
  if (ass_var && !is_gimple_reg (ass_var))
    return;

  /* We found the call, check whether it is suitable.  */
  tail_recursion = false;
  func = gimple_call_fndecl (call);
  if (func
      && !DECL_BUILT_IN (func)
      && recursive_call_p (current_function_decl, func))
    {
      tree arg;

      for (param = DECL_ARGUMENTS (func), idx = 0;
	   param && idx < gimple_call_num_args (call);
	   param = DECL_CHAIN (param), idx ++)
	{
	  arg = gimple_call_arg (call, idx);
	  if (param != arg)
	    {
	      /* Make sure there are no problems with copying.  The parameter
	         have a copyable type and the two arguments must have reasonably
	         equivalent types.  The latter requirement could be relaxed if
	         we emitted a suitable type conversion statement.  */
	      if (!is_gimple_reg_type (TREE_TYPE (param))
		  || !useless_type_conversion_p (TREE_TYPE (param),
					         TREE_TYPE (arg)))
		break;

	      /* The parameter should be a real operand, so that phi node
		 created for it at the start of the function has the meaning
		 of copying the value.  This test implies is_gimple_reg_type
		 from the previous condition, however this one could be
		 relaxed by being more careful with copying the new value
		 of the parameter (emitting appropriate GIMPLE_ASSIGN and
		 updating the virtual operands).  */
	      if (!is_gimple_reg (param))
		break;
	    }
	}
      if (idx == gimple_call_num_args (call) && !param)
	tail_recursion = true;
    }

  /* Make sure the tail invocation of this function does not refer
     to local variables.  */
  FOR_EACH_LOCAL_DECL (cfun, idx, var)
    {
      if (TREE_CODE (var) != PARM_DECL
	  && auto_var_in_fn_p (var, cfun->decl)
	  && (ref_maybe_used_by_stmt_p (call, var)
	      || call_may_clobber_ref_p (call, var)))
	return;
    }

  /* Now check the statements after the call.  None of them has virtual
     operands, so they may only depend on the call through its return
     value.  The return value should also be dependent on each of them,
     since we are running after dce.  */
  m = NULL_TREE;
  a = NULL_TREE;

  abb = bb;
  agsi = gsi;
  while (1)
    {
      tree tmp_a = NULL_TREE;
      tree tmp_m = NULL_TREE;
      gsi_next (&agsi);

      while (gsi_end_p (agsi))
	{
	  ass_var = propagate_through_phis (ass_var, single_succ_edge (abb));
	  abb = single_succ (abb);
	  agsi = gsi_start_bb (abb);
	}

      stmt = gsi_stmt (agsi);

      if (gimple_code (stmt) == GIMPLE_LABEL)
	continue;

      if (gimple_code (stmt) == GIMPLE_RETURN)
	break;

      if (gimple_clobber_p (stmt))
	continue;

      if (is_gimple_debug (stmt))
	continue;

      if (gimple_code (stmt) != GIMPLE_ASSIGN)
	return;

      /* This is a gimple assign. */
      if (! process_assignment (stmt, gsi, &tmp_m, &tmp_a, &ass_var))
	return;

      if (tmp_a)
	{
	  tree type = TREE_TYPE (tmp_a);
	  if (a)
	    a = fold_build2 (PLUS_EXPR, type, fold_convert (type, a), tmp_a);
	  else
	    a = tmp_a;
	}
      if (tmp_m)
	{
	  tree type = TREE_TYPE (tmp_m);
	  if (m)
	    m = fold_build2 (MULT_EXPR, type, fold_convert (type, m), tmp_m);
	  else
	    m = tmp_m;

	  if (a)
	    a = fold_build2 (MULT_EXPR, type, fold_convert (type, a), tmp_m);
	}
    }

  /* See if this is a tail call we can handle.  */
  ret_var = gimple_return_retval (stmt);

  /* We may proceed if there either is no return value, or the return value
     is identical to the call's return.  */
  if (ret_var
      && (ret_var != ass_var))
    return;

  /* If this is not a tail recursive call, we cannot handle addends or
     multiplicands.  */
  if (!tail_recursion && (m || a))
    return;

  /* For pointers only allow additions.  */
  if (m && POINTER_TYPE_P (TREE_TYPE (DECL_RESULT (current_function_decl))))
    return;

  nw = XNEW (struct tailcall);

  nw->call_gsi = gsi;

  nw->tail_recursion = tail_recursion;

  nw->mult = m;
  nw->add = a;

  nw->next = *ret;
  *ret = nw;
}

static inline bool
is_replaceable_p (gimple stmt)
{
  use_operand_p use_p;
  tree def;
  gimple use_stmt;
  location_t locus1, locus2;
  tree block1, block2;

  /* Only consider modify stmts.  */
  if (!is_gimple_assign (stmt))
    return false;

  /* If the statement may throw an exception, it cannot be replaced.  */
  if (stmt_could_throw_p (stmt))
    return false;

  /* Punt if there is more than 1 def.  */
  def = SINGLE_SSA_TREE_OPERAND (stmt, SSA_OP_DEF);
  if (!def)
    return false;

  /* Only consider definitions which have a single use.  */
  if (!single_imm_use (def, &use_p, &use_stmt))
    return false;

  /* If the use isn't in this block, it wont be replaced either.  */
  if (gimple_bb (use_stmt) != gimple_bb (stmt))
    return false;

  locus1 = gimple_location (stmt);
  block1 = gimple_block (stmt);

  if (gimple_code (use_stmt) == GIMPLE_PHI)
    {
      locus2 = 0;
      block2 = NULL_TREE;
    }
  else
    {
      locus2 = gimple_location (use_stmt);
      block2 = gimple_block (use_stmt);
    }

  if (!optimize
      && ((locus1 && locus1 != locus2) || (block1 && block1 != block2)))
    return false;

  /* Used in this block, but at the TOP of the block, not the end.  */
  if (gimple_code (use_stmt) == GIMPLE_PHI)
    return false;

  /* There must be no VDEFs.  */
  if (!(ZERO_SSA_OPERANDS (stmt, SSA_OP_VDEF)))
    return false;

  /* Without alias info we can't move around loads.  */
  if (gimple_references_memory_p (stmt) && !optimize)
    return false;

  /* Float expressions must go through memory if float-store is on.  */
  if (flag_float_store 
      && FLOAT_TYPE_P (gimple_expr_type (stmt)))
    return false;

  /* An assignment with a register variable on the RHS is not
     replaceable.  */
  if (gimple_assign_rhs_code (stmt) == VAR_DECL
      && DECL_HARD_REGISTER (gimple_assign_rhs1 (stmt)))
    return false;

  /* No function calls can be replaced.  */
  if (is_gimple_call (stmt))
    return false;

  /* Leave any stmt with volatile operands alone as well.  */
  if (gimple_has_volatile_ops (stmt))
    return false;

  return true;
}
